    Why Choose Cursive Fonts?

    Before we jump into the specific fonts, let's talk about why cursive fonts are so appealing. Cursive fonts mimic the fluidity and grace of handwriting, making them perfect for projects where you want to convey a sense of sophistication, romance, or personal touch. Think wedding invitations, greeting cards, logos, branding materials, and even social media graphics. The right cursive font can instantly transform a design from ordinary to extraordinary, adding a unique flair that stands out. However, it's crucial to use cursive fonts judiciously. Overusing them can make your design look cluttered or difficult to read. The key is to balance elegance with readability. Pair a cursive font with a simpler, sans-serif font for body text to ensure your message is clear and accessible. In headings or titles, a well-chosen cursive font can draw the eye and set the tone for your entire design.

    When selecting a cursive font, consider the overall mood you want to create. Some cursive fonts are delicate and romantic, perfect for wedding-related designs. Others are bold and playful, suitable for more casual projects. Think about the target audience and the message you want to convey. A formal event invitation will require a different cursive font than a fun, quirky social media post. Also, pay attention to the spacing between letters (kerning) and lines (leading). Adjust these settings in Canva to ensure your text is legible and visually appealing. Experiment with different sizes and weights to see how the font looks in various contexts. Remember, the goal is to enhance your design, not distract from it.     1. Brilliant Script

    Brilliant Script is a classic choice for adding a touch of sophistication to your designs. Its flowing lines and elegant letterforms make it ideal for wedding invitations, thank you cards, and other formal occasions. The delicate strokes convey a sense of grace and refinement, perfect for projects where you want to evoke a sense of timeless beauty. Brilliant Script is particularly well-suited for headings and titles, where its intricate details can truly shine. However, it's important to use it sparingly in body text, as its ornate style can become difficult to read in larger blocks of text. Pair it with a clean, sans-serif font like Open Sans or Montserrat for a balanced and harmonious design. When using Brilliant Script, pay attention to the spacing between letters and lines. Adjust the kerning and leading in Canva to ensure that the text is legible and visually appealing. Experiment with different sizes and weights to see how the font looks in various contexts.     2. Great Vibes

    Great Vibes is another fantastic option for adding a touch of elegance to your designs. This font features graceful, flowing letterforms with a slightly modern twist. It's versatile enough to be used in a variety of projects, from wedding invitations to social media graphics. What sets Great Vibes apart is its clean, legible design. While it's undoubtedly elegant, it's also easy to read, making it a great choice for both headings and body text. This versatility makes it a go-to font for many designers. Great Vibes is particularly well-suited for projects where you want to convey a sense of sophistication and style without sacrificing readability. Its balanced design makes it a safe bet for a wide range of applications. When using Great Vibes, consider experimenting with different colors and effects to enhance its visual appeal. Try adding a subtle gradient or shadow to create a sense of depth and dimension. You can also use it in combination with other fonts to create a more dynamic and interesting design. For example, pair it with a bold, sans-serif font like Lato or Roboto for a striking contrast. Great Vibes is also a great choice for creating logos and branding materials.     3. Yellowtail

    If you're looking for a cursive font with a bit more personality, Yellowtail is an excellent choice. This font has a retro vibe, reminiscent of vintage signage and hand-lettered posters. Its slightly imperfect lines and playful curves give it a unique charm that sets it apart from more formal cursive fonts. Yellowtail is perfect for projects where you want to convey a sense of fun, nostalgia, or authenticity. It's a great choice for social media graphics, blog headers, and even logo designs. While it's not as versatile as some of the other fonts on this list, Yellowtail can be a powerful tool for creating a distinctive and memorable design. When using Yellowtail, it's important to consider the overall tone of your project. This font is best suited for designs that are meant to be lighthearted and approachable. Avoid using it in formal or serious contexts, as it may come across as inappropriate. Yellowtail pairs well with other retro-inspired fonts, such as Montserrat or Bebas Neue. Experiment with different color combinations to create a vintage feel. Try using muted tones like mustard yellow, olive green, and rusty red.     4. Pacifico

    Pacifico is a casual and friendly cursive font that's perfect for adding a touch of warmth to your designs. Its rounded letterforms and flowing lines give it a relaxed and approachable feel. This font is inspired by the surf culture of Southern California, and it evokes a sense of sunshine, beach vibes, and good times. Pacifico is a great choice for projects where you want to convey a sense of fun, optimism, or relaxation. It's perfect for social media graphics, blog headers, and even logo designs for businesses that want to project a friendly and approachable image. When using Pacifico, it's important to consider the overall tone of your project. This font is best suited for designs that are meant to be casual and inviting. Avoid using it in formal or serious contexts, as it may come across as too informal. Pacifico pairs well with other casual fonts, such as Open Sans or Lato. Experiment with different color combinations to create a beachy or summery feel. Try using bright, cheerful colors like turquoise, coral, and yellow.     Tips for Using Cursive Fonts Effectively in Canva

    Now that we've explored some of the best free cursive fonts in Canva, let's talk about how to use them effectively. Here are a few tips to keep in mind:

    • Readability is Key: While cursive fonts are beautiful, they can sometimes be difficult to read, especially in large blocks of text. Use them sparingly, and always prioritize readability.
    • Pair with Sans-Serif Fonts: Cursive fonts often look best when paired with a clean, sans-serif font for body text. This creates a nice contrast and ensures that your message is clear.
    • Consider the Context: Choose a cursive font that is appropriate for the overall tone and style of your design. A formal event invitation will require a different font than a fun, quirky social media post.
    • Adjust Spacing and Size: Pay attention to the spacing between letters (kerning) and lines (leading). Adjust these settings in Canva to ensure that your text is legible and visually appealing. Experiment with different sizes to see what works best.
    • Use Colors and Effects Wisely: Colors and effects can enhance the beauty of a cursive font, but they can also detract from it if overused. Use them sparingly and with intention.
